Output e4657389e3716121b2edeb7bfa0b5fbd02b4bba26e1ccb1fc28180fd51dd228f:89

value
1935264
script pubkey
OP_0 OP_PUSHBYTES_20 31ff8fcd18769f202979e5aec381c3304c1a19f7
address
bc1qx8lclngcw60jq2teukhv8qwrxpxp5x0hnzec0d
transaction
e4657389e3716121b2edeb7bfa0b5fbd02b4bba26e1ccb1fc28180fd51dd228f
confirmations
327072
spent
true